Protocol for whole-brain immunostaining of the turquoise killifish after tissue clearing

STAR Protoc. 2021 May 26;2(2):100564. doi: 10.1016/j.xpro.2021.100564. eCollection 2021 Jun 18.

Abstract

Distribution of cells and proteins in whole organs, such as the brain, can provide another level of insight into molecular and cellular functions. Here, we describe a whole-brain immunostaining method using the turquoise killifish, an emerging model for aging research. We optimized a protocol for tissue clearing and whole-brain immunostaining to the turquoise killifish brain. This protocol provides a comprehensive procedure from brain dissection to whole-brain imaging and image processing. For complete details on the use and execution of this protocol, please refer to Eunjeong Do (2020) and Lee et al. (2021).
